Okay, so I think I've worked out how to say Avogadro's number (アボガドロ定数 = 6.0221367 x 10^23) in Japanese:
六千二十二垓千三百六十七京
ろくせんにじゅうにがいせんさんびゃくろくじゅうななけい
And I think in English it might be...
Six hundred and two thousand, two hundred and thirteen trillion, six hundred and seventy thousand billion.
Or in American English it might be...
Six hundred and two sextillion, two hundred and thirteen quintillion, six hundred and seventy quadrillion.

Japanese Star Wars VII trailer
Interesting seeing some of the translations that they've come up with and comparing them with the original English dialogue.
e.g.
* "There are stories about what happened." → 「多くの噂を聞いたわ」 ("I've heard many rumours.")
* "It's true. All of it." → 「真実だ。すべては真実だ」("It's true. All of it is true.")
* "This Christmas" → 「目覚めよ」 ("Awaken!")
